I love my MAC and I love my PC, but both are different designs with different intentions in mind. Professional recording of music at The Grove music studios, we use Macs. Video editing with all my TV friends again, will definitely be with a Mac. Desktop Publishing, Graphics Design, fun machine for the kids or family and just lifestyle type/music, movies and photos all day long, Mac, Mac, Mac
Now, we also run a business and have a requirement for Microsoft Office, business applications and various complex Operating Systems and Internet Software. We use an accounting system, that wont run on a Mac and for rock solid reliability in a business-sense, I prefer to build a Server or Desktop.
Why? Well for starts, I can access my Hdd and replace it in about 18-60 seconds, try that with your iMac or MacBook Pro, not going to happen. Reliability and Serviceability are paramount to our business model and I need to be able to get into the guts of my system (or yours) and fix it in 20-40 minutes if you need uptime.
So for teenagers, business people or mission critical applications, I build a big PC or server, because I know that any component in there can be replaced within an hour and that is the sort of uptime my people expect.
Now a Mac is legendarily reliable, however, in the event of a failure, most current designs are sealed units and therefore not able to be quickly services by ourselves and therefore we lose control again, which in business is not always the best way.
Look, both sides have their Evangelists and raving fans and enemies too, but you need to think through what is best for you.
